“Analysing the Financial Report of  Ken Enterprises Ltd”

1. Introduction

KEN Enterprises Limited, based in Ichalkaranji, Maharashtra, is a growing textile fabric manufacturer established in 1998. The Indian textile industry contributes ~2% to GDP and benefits from global supply-chain shifts.

This report analyses FY25 standalone financials to assess growth, post-IPO strength, and sustainability.


2. Company Overview

KEN Enterprises began as a private limited entity and converted to public limited in 2024, completing its IPO on NSE Emerge in February 2025. 

Business model :-

It follows an asset-light business model outsourcing ~80% of production within a 25-km radius while maintaining two integrated units (capacity 145 lakh sq m/annum).

Market position:-

KEN Enterprises ranks among India's rapidly expanding small-scale textile producers, achieving a 23.5% rise in income alongside a 37.7% surge in profit after tax during fiscal year 2025. Through a lean, export-driven framework, it supplies international labels such as Zara - without heavy infrastructure investment shaping its operational backbone.

4. Financial Statement Analysis

Revenue from Operations:

The revenue had rose to ₹48,374 lakh  which is around 23.5% (↑).

Profit After Tax was around ₹1,213 lakh (↑37.7%). 

EPS is ₹6.33 .

Net Profit Ratio improved from 2.25% to 2.51% . (Slightly Increased)

Balance Sheet 

Equity surged to ₹11,067 lakh ,

In Borrowings Sudden dropping has been observed ,

Debt-Equity ratio fell to 0.32 ,&

Total Assets: ₹29,416 lakh.

Cash Flow Statement 

  • Operating cash: -₹823 lakh because of higher receivables & inventories). 
  • Investing: outflow of cash upto ₹71 lakh. 
  • Financing: inflow ₹2,485 lakh .
  • Net cash rose to ₹2,212 lakh.


Key Ratios

  • Current Ratio:- 1.57 (↑29%) its shows better liquidity
  • Debt-Equity:- 0.32 (↓71%) its strong deleveraging
  • ROE:- 10.96% (diluted by fresh equity).
  • Net Profit Ratio:- 2.51% (↑11.5%).


5. Key Insights & Interpretation

Strengths:-

Strong revenue & profit growth; significantly improved leverage & liquidity post-IPO; asset-light scalable model.

Weaknesses:- 

Working-capital intensive; negative operating cash flow.

Risk Factors:-

 Raw material volatility, export currency risk, textile   cyclicality.
